The results are in. Doral baseball standout voted Miami Herald player of the week

Doral Academy’s Daniel Restrepo celebrates with his teammates after hitting a 3-run home run in the fifth inning of the Firebirds’ Class 6A state championship game on Saturday at Hammond Stadium in Fort Myers.

Doral Academy baseball standout Daniel Restrepo is the Miami Herald’s Player of the Week, as voted on by readers in our weekly poll — the final weekly poll of the 2021-2022 athletic season.

Restrepo, a junior, totaled a combined seven RBI in two games and delivered the decisive runs in each game at state to help the Firebirds win their first state baseball title. Restrepo’s walk-off RBI single lifted Doral to a 5-4 win in extra innings in the state semifinals against Tampa Sickles. He then hit a three-run home run to give the Firebirds enough of a cushion to beat Pensacola Pace 5-4 in the final.

“It’s unbelievable,” Restrepo said. “We have a young team so everybody kept telling us next year, next year, but we made it happen this year. We took that personal and we believed in us.”

Restrepo finished the season hitting .375 with a team-high 34 RBI, five home runs and 12 doubles to go along with 21 runs scored.

More than 10,000 votes were cast in this week’s poll, with Restrepo receiving 64 percent of the vote. Western softball’s Ali Soto, Coral Springs Charter softball’s Stephanie Basso, Somerset Silver Palm softball’s Edan Playa and Douglas baseball’s Jake Clemente were the other contenders for this week.
